Both Farmers Dog and Ollie prioritize using human-grade ingredients in their recipes, ensuring that they meet the same standards as food intended for human consumption. This means that the meat, organs, and vegetables used in their meals are fit for people to eat and are free from any harmful additives or preservatives.
Farmers Dog's menu consists primarily of meat, organs, and vegetables, while Ollie's offerings include fruits as well. Both services provide a variety of protein options, including beef, chicken, turkey, lamb, and fish. They also offer a range of meal plans, including those designed for puppies, senior dogs, and dogs with specific dietary needs.

According to the Association of American Feed Control Officials (AAFCO), adult dogs require a minimum of 18% protein and 5% fat in their diet. Both Farmers Dog and Ollie meet or exceed these requirements, providing dogs with the essential nutrients they need for optimal health and well-being.
Both Farmers Dog and Ollie offer personalized meal plans tailored to individual dogs' nutritional needs. When signing up for a subscription, you will be asked to provide information about your dog's age, weight, activity level, and any dietary restrictions. This information is used to create a customized meal plan that is delivered to your doorstep on a regular basis.
Farmers Dog delivers its meals weekly or bi-weekly, while Ollie offers weekly or bi-weekly deliveries. Both services use insulated packaging to keep the food fresh during transit. The meals are pre-portioned and individually packaged for easy serving.
Farmers Dog and Ollie are both known for their excellent customer service. They offer responsive support via phone, email, and live chat. Both services also have online platforms where you can manage your subscription, track your orders, and access nutritional information.
In terms of sustainability, both Farmers Dog and Ollie are committed to reducing their environmental impact. Farmers Dog uses recyclable packaging and sources its ingredients from local farms whenever possible. Ollie offsets its carbon emissions through a partnership with TerraPass, a leading provider of renewable energy solutions.
